What is Dividend Reinvestment?
Dividend reinvestment is a method where investors utilize the dividends received from their financial investments to purchase extra shares of the underlying stock or fund. This approach is designed to speed up wealth build-up through the power of compounding, permitting dividends to generate much more dividends in time.
Benefits of Dividend ReinvestmentIntensifying Growth: Reinvesting dividends can cause rapid growth as you earn returns on both your investment's original principal and the reinvested dividends.Dollar-Cost Averaging: By reinvesting dividends frequently, financiers can buy more shares when prices are lower and fewer shares when rates are high, averaging out their investment cost.Automatic Investment: Many brokers, consisting of Schwab, enable automated reinvestment of dividends, making it a problem-free procedure.Tax Efficiency: Reinvesting dividends can postpone capital gains taxes, making it a more tax-efficient method than squandering dividends for immediate usage.Understanding the SCHD Dividend Reinvestment Calculator
A Dividend Reinvestment Calculator is a tool designed to assist financiers picture the prospective growth of their investments when dividends are reinvested. The SCHD Dividend Reinvestment Calculator considers essential variables, consisting of:
Initial Investment Amount: The starting capital intended for financial investment in SCHD.Annual Dividend Yield: The percentage of the dividend from the stock based on the investment amount.Reinvestment Period: The total period over which dividends will be reinvested.Compounding Frequency: The number of times dividends are reinvested each year.How to Use the Calculator
Utilizing the SCHD Dividend Reinvestment Calculator generally involves a few straightforward actions:
Input the Initial Investment Amount: Enter the total amount you plan to purchase SCHD.Set the Expected Dividend Yield: As of the most current data, the SCHD's dividend yield generally hovers around 3% to 4%. Figure Out the Reinvestment Period: Specify the variety of years you prepare to reinvest the dividends.Select the Compounding Frequency: This might usually be annually, semi-annually, quarterly, or monthly.
Based upon these inputs, the calculator will offer an estimate of your total financial investment value at the end of the specific period, factoring in both the initial investment and compounded dividends.
